Common questions

How many calories are in Danone Fruit?

Danone Fruit by Danone has 82 kcal per 100 g. One serving (125 g) is about 102 kcal.

How much protein is in Danone Fruit?

Danone Fruit contains 4.4 g of protein per 100 g — about 5.5 g per 125 g serving.

Is Danone Fruit low in sodium?

Yes — just 63 mg per 100 g (3% of the daily value), which qualifies as low sodium.

Why does Danone Fruit have a Nutri-Score of B?

Nutri-Score weighs negatives (calories, sugar, saturated fat, sodium) against positives (fiber, protein) per 100 g. Points against come from sugar (13.5 g). Overall that places it in band B.

How much Danone Fruit is 100 calories?

About 122 g of Danone Fruit equals 100 kcal. It is a relatively low energy-density food, so portions can be generous.

Is Danone Fruit a good source of calcium?

It is a moderate source: 158 mg per 100 g, about 12% of the daily value. A 200 g portion covers roughly 24%.

Is Danone Fruit high in sugar or fat?

Per 100 g it has 13.5 g sugar and 0.9 g fat (0.5 g saturated). Fat provides 10% of its calories, so portion size matters most here.
